Reading receives £1.3 million funding for Bath Road/Castle Hill cycling scheme
- Important further ‘missing link’ in Reading’s existing cycle network.
- Major improvements stretching from Berkeley Avenue, along the Bath Road to Castle Hill, then running over the IDR to Castle Street.
- Creation of segregated lanes for cyclists to and from the town centre.

One third more children walk to school as a result of Reading’s first ever School Street
- Reading’s trial at Park Lane Primary School a success five months on
- Trial demonstrates how travel behaviours can be positively changed with 32% more children walking to and from school
- The initiative aims to create a safer and healthier environment for everyone
